Is there a connection between Sadr City and Moqtada Al Sadr?

Al Sadr is a shiite militia commander in Sadr City, so I was wondering is Sadr City named after him?

No, this suburban district of Baghdad was unofficially renamed Sadr City after deceased shiite leader Mohammad Mohammad Sadeq al-Sadr after the foreign occupation of Baghdad in April 2003.
